DGP inspects relief ops in Harsil-Dharali, reviews, instructs  


PIONEER NEWS SERVICE/ Uttarkashi

With relief and rescue operations- involving police, State Disaster Response Force, National Disaster Response Force, Army, Indo-Tibetan Border Police and Revenue department- going on on a war footing after the flash flood disaster had struck Harshil-Dharali in Uttarkashi district on August 5, the director general of police, Uttarakhand, Deepam Seth conducted a field inspection of the affected areas on Friday

While chairing a review meeting with police officials at Matli, the top cop of the State took detailed information and instructed the officials concerned to extend all kinds of help to the calamity-hit persons. He stressed on restoration of the communication routes at the earliest while urging all to come forward so that the relief materials and medical services reach the affected areas sans hindrance.  

Among those present were the additional DGP (Administration and Intelligence), A P Anshuman; Garhwal commissioner, Vinay Shankar Pandey; inspector general of police, Garhwal Range, Rajiv Swaroop.
